5.5.3 Use and Execute the Data Quality Reporting Engine Process

Use this Run Pipeline (Process) to generate and view the Data Quality report for any of the Data Quality run execution. The Data Quality Reporting Engine Pipeline uses the 'As of Date' and the 'Run Identifier' parameters to generate the Data Quality reports for run executions which are in 'Completed' status either for a passed or a failed run execution.

Note:

Once the DQ Report has been generated for the failed DQ run pipeline, post the execution of this PMF, users must provide the Process Instance ID of the failed DQ run to the public API to view the DQ Groups that are breaching the threshold limit. For more information, see API User Guide.
To use and execute the Data Quality Reporting Engine Pipeline in the Process Orchestration, do the following:
  1. To access the Data Quality Reporting Engine Pipeline, on the Home Page, select the Process Orchestration. The Process Modeller Page is displayed.
  2. On the Process Modeller Page, search and select the Data Quality Reporting Engine Pipeline. The Process Flow page is displayed.
  3. To view the details of any Widget, double-click on the Widget and the details related to its Activity, Transition, and Notification are displayed. On the drawing canvas, you can select and see the Definition, Data Fields, and Application Rule details.
  4. To execute the Run, you can select the Run Parameter Values using the Execution Button on the Process Flow Page or on the Process Modeller Page.
    Go to the Process Modeller Page to execute the Run. Click the Menu Button corresponding to the Data Quality Reporting Engine Pipeline that needs to be executed. Click Execute Run. The Execution Page is displayed.
  5. On the Execution Page, to execute the Run with parameters, select With Parameters in the Execution Type List. Select the required Run Identifier, Run Purpose, and the As of Date for which the Data Quality Reporting Engine pipeline must be processed. Click the Execute button to initiate the Run Pipeline execution.

    Note:

    User must select a valid Data Quality run under the Run Identifier drop-down during run execution.

    Note:

    The execution of the Run Pipeline is triggered using the selected Extraction Date.

    See the Process Orchestration Section for more details about the Process Orchestration Framework.

  6. To verify the Run Execution of the Data Quality Reporting Engine Pipeline, do the following:
    1. To open the Process Monitor Page, on the Process Modeller Page, click the Process Monitor Button or select Process Flow Monitor on the Process Modeller Menu.
    2. The Process Monitor Page is displayed, which lists all the Run Instances corresponding to the Data Quality Reporting Engine Pipeline. On the Process Monitor Page, search by the Process ID, or by the Data Quality Reporting Engine Pipeline, and select the Process Instance for the required Run Pipeline (Process) that was executed
  7. The Process Flow Page is displayed with the Run Execution Status on each Node of the Data Quality Reporting Engine Pipeline.
  8. To verify the Run Execution Logs, do the following:
    1. On the Process Monitor Page, click the required Process Instance for which you need to verify the Execution Logs. The Process Flow Page is displayed with the Run Execution Status on each Node.
    2. To see the Execution Status details of a Node, double-click on that Node. The Execution Status details Page is displayed. Click Execution Logs. The Log Viewer Page is displayed, which lists all the Logs related to the Process Instance. To see the details of a log entry, click the Show More Button. Click outside the Log Viewer Page to close it.

    Note:

    If the run selected does not pertain to Data Quality or if the selected Data Quality run does not get result details for the selected filter condition (As of Date and Data Source) during the execution, "Data Quality report is not applicable for this run" message is displayed.